DIC (Diploma in Computerised Accounting) Course

Introduction: For those who are already into accounting or who wish to learn more about accounting, DIC course is a good choice. DIC full form is Diploma in Computerized Accounting. This course is all about a computer software where you will be able to handle your accounts and digital spreadsheets in a very easy way. You will be able to learn different kinds of softwares as part of this DIC course. You will be able to handle the budgets digitally, track incomes, payrolls and also analyze forecasts.

This is a course of six months to one year. It can either be a semester style or direct single exam, depending on the duration of the course. The average college fee is going to be between Rs 25,000 and Rs 1,00,000. There are many government and private colleges that are offering this course. 

DIC Course Eligibility Criteria:

  • You should have completed your higher secondary education from a good school.
  • You should have completed your 12th standard with at least 45 percent marks or any equivalent degree from a recognized college or university in India. 
  • You should make sure that you are having Commerce as one of the subjects in your 12th standard. 
  • Most of the colleges or universities conducted their own admission test and hence you should crack the exam to get admission in one of the best colleges. 
  • Even if the college offers merit based admission, you should have good score in your 12th standard. Make sure that your marks are always good.
